Madagascar - Total Pre-Primary Education Net Enrolment Rate
Since 2009, Madagascar Total Pre-Primary Education Net Enrolment Rate jumped by 7.4points year on year. With 12.77 Percent in 2014, the country was ranked number 78 comparing other countries in Total Pre-Primary Education Net Enrolment Rate. Madagascar is overtaken by Togo, which was number 77 at 15.04 Percent and is followed by Senegal with 12.57 Percent. Ghana lead the ranking with 109.75 Percent in 2019, that is an increase of 3.4points compared to 2018. France, Belgium and Aruba respectively ranked number 2, 3 and 4 in this ranking. Myanmar witnessed the best average annual growth at +33.4points per year, while Costa Rica witnessed the worst performance at -11.6points per year.
